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What is the primary objective of the newly launched Tokyo High School Student Website, according to the Tokyo Metropolitan Government?
A: The Tokyo High School Student Website is designed as an information platform to cultivate high school students' interest and engagement with Tokyo and its governance.
Q: When was the beta version of the Tokyo High School Student Website initially released before its official launch today?
A: The beta version of the Tokyo High School Student Website was initially launched last December, serving as a high school student counterpart to the Tokyo Children's Homepage.
Q: How was the official nickname, "Teens’ Tokyo," for the Tokyo High School Student Website ultimately determined?
A: The nickname "Teens’ Tokyo" was chosen after receiving the most votes from 1,096 junior and senior high school students throughout the prefecture.
Q: What significant user engagement metrics has the "Tokyo Children's Homepage" achieved in the current fiscal year?
A: The "Tokyo Children's Homepage" has surpassed 270 million annual page views this fiscal year, with a daily peak of approximately 90,000 users.
Q: From what fiscal year has the Tokyo Metropolitan Government been operating the "Tokyo Children's Homepage" information platform?
A: The Tokyo Metropolitan Government has been operating the "Tokyo Children's Homepage" as a dedicated information platform since fiscal year 2022.
